Ingredients
Scale
- 4 (6 oz each) halibut fillets
- 1 cup Panko breadcrumbs
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 large lemon, zest and juice
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on sea sal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it. Pat the halibut fillets thoroughly dry with paper towels to ensure crispiness.
- Step 2: In a shallow dish, combine the Panko breadcrumbs, lemon zest, garlic powder, sea salt, and black pepper. Mix well to ensure seasonings are evenly distributed.
- Step 3: Spread a thin, even layer of mayonnaise over both sides of each dried halibut fillet. Then, gently press each fillet into the Panko mixture, ensuring both sides are fully coated.
- Step 4: Carefully place the coated halibut fillets onto the prepared baking sheet, making sure they are not touching. Drizzle the tops of the fillets lightly with olive oil for extra crispness.
- Step 5: Bake for 12-18 minutes, or until the halibut is opaque and flakes easily with a fork, and the Panko crust is golden brown and crispy. Cooking time may vary based on fillet thickness.
- Step 6: Remove from the oven, squeeze fresh lemon juice over the top of each fillet, and serve immediately.
Notes
- For best texture, enjoy this bake fresh; any leftovers can be refrigerated in an airtight container for up to 2 days, though the crispiness will soften.
- To gently reheat and help revive some crispness, warm leftovers in an oven or air fryer at around 300°F (150°C) for 10-15 minutes until just heated through, rather than microwaving.
- Elevate your meal by serving this delightful halibut with a vibrant green salad, some roasted asparagus, or a fluffy lemon-herb couscous to complement its zesty crispness.
- For an extra-crisp crust that truly adheres, ensure your halibut fillets are thoroughly patted dry before applying an even, thin layer of mayonnaise; this creates the perfect foundation for the Panko to cling and crisp up beautifully.
